Navigating the Canadian Business Landscape: A Guide to Obtaining a Canada Business Visa

Canada, with its robust economy and welcoming business environment, has become a prime destination for entrepreneurs, investors, and professionals seeking to expand their horizons. Whether you’re looking to explore new business opportunities, attend a conference, or negotiate a deal, understanding the intricacies of the Canadian Business Visa is crucial. In this article, we’ll delve into the essentials of obtaining a Canada Business Visa and guide you through the application process.

Understanding the Canada Business Visa

The Canada Business Visa, often referred to as a Business Visitor Visa, is designed for foreign nationals who intend to visit Canada for business-related purposes without entering the Canadian labor market. This visa allows you to engage in a variety of business activities, such as:

  • Attending business meetings or conferences
  • Negotiating contracts
  • Attending trade fairs and exhibitions
  • Conducting site visits
  • Providing after-sales service

It’s important to note that this visa does not permit you to engage in hands-on, productive work or employment in Canada.

Eligibility Criteria for the Canada Business Visa

Before applying for a Canada Business Visa, it’s essential to ensure that you meet the eligibility criteria set by the Canadian government. The general requirements include:

  • Purpose of Visit: Clearly demonstrate that your primary purpose for visiting Canada is for business-related activities.
  • Ties to Your Home Country: Provide evidence to show that you have strong ties to your home country, such as a job, business, or family, to ensure your return after your visit.
  • Financial Stability: Demonstrate that you have enough funds to cover your stay in Canada, including accommodation, transportation, and other expenses.
  • No Criminal Record: Provide a police clearance certificate or any other relevant documentation to prove that you do not have a criminal record.
  • Letter of Invitation: In some cases, you may need a letter of invitation from a Canadian business partner or organization confirming the purpose and duration of your visit.

Canada Business Visa Application Process

The application process for a Canada Business Visa is relatively straightforward, but it’s essential to ensure that you provide accurate and complete information to avoid delays or rejection. Here’s a step-by-step guide to help you navigate the application process:

  • Online Application:
    • Visit the CANADA VISA Application portal to start your application.
    • Complete the online form with accurate and up-to-date information.
    • Pay the application fee, which is non-refundable, and submit your application.
  • Required Documents:
    • Valid passport
    • Passport-size photographs
    • Proof of financial stability (bank statements, pay stubs, etc.)
    • Letter of invitation (if applicable)
    • Police clearance certificate
    • Business-related documents (business card, letter from employer, etc.)
  • Biometrics and Interview:
    • After submitting your application, you may be required to provide biometric information (fingerprints and photograph) at a designated Visa Application Center.
    • In some cases, you may also be invited for an interview to further assess the purpose of your visit and your eligibility for the visa.
  • Visa Approval:
    • Once your application is processed and approved, you will receive a Canada Business Visa stamped on your passport, allowing you to enter Canada for business-related activities.

Benefits of the Canada Business Visa

Obtaining a Canada Business Visa offers several benefits, including:

  • Ease of Travel: With a Canada Business Visa, you can enter Canada multiple times within the visa validity period, making it convenient for frequent business travelers.
  • Networking Opportunities: Canada’s diverse and thriving business environment provides ample opportunities to network with industry leaders, potential clients, and business partners.
  • Exploring Business Opportunities: Whether you’re looking to invest, collaborate, or expand your business, a Canada Business Visa opens doors to explore various business opportunities in the country.


Navigating the Canadian business landscape can be a rewarding experience for entrepreneurs and professionals alike. By understanding the essentials of the Canada Business Visa and following the application process diligently, you can pave the way for a successful and productive business visit to Canada.

For more information and guidance on the Canada Business Visa application process, visit Canada Business Visa.

Plan your business trip to Canada today and unlock a world of opportunities in one of the world’s most dynamic and welcoming business environments!

